Unlocking ASP.NET Core’s Potential for Artificial Intelligence: An All-Inclusive Guide

Artificial Intelligence (AI) has become a game-changing force in the quickly shifting technological landscape, transforming industries and altering our approach to problem-solving. Microsoft’s open-source, cross-platform online application framework, ASP.NET Core, provides a strong and adaptable foundation for incorporating AI features into web apps. This thorough tutorial will examine the fascinating potential of integrating AI with ASP.NET Core, opening up a world of clever and creative solutions.


  1. Making Use of Machine Learning Resources With the help of ASP.NET Core, developers can easily add sophisticated machine learning models to their web apps by utilizing Microsoft’s AI and machine learning (ML) products, such as ML.NET and Azure Cognitive Services. ASP.NET Core offers a strong basis for creating intelligent and data-driven apps, from sentiment analysis and natural language processing to picture recognition and predictive analytics.
  2. Improving User Experience with Features Driven by AI Artificial Intelligence (AI) has great promise for augmenting the user experience through intelligent and tailored interactions. To ensure that users receive relevant and personalized material based on their interests and behaviors, ASP.NET Core developers can utilize AI to construct intelligent chatbots, recommendation engines, and content personalization capabilities.
  3. Optimizing Business Procedures Using AI-Powered Automation Artificial Intelligence possesses a significant advantage in automating monotonous jobs and optimizing procedures, resulting in increased effectiveness and output. Developers of online applications using ASP.NET Core can use AI-powered automation solutions to automate a variety of business tasks, including data entry, document processing, and workflow management.
  4. Ensuring Security and Compliance with AI-Driven Monitoring In today’s digital landscape, security and compliance are paramount concerns. ASP.NET Core, combined with AI technologies, can help developers build intelligent monitoring and threat detection systems. By leveraging AI algorithms for anomaly detection and pattern recognition, web applications can proactively identify and mitigate potential security threats, ensuring the protection of sensitive data and adherence to compliance regulations.
  5. Embracing Innovation Driven by AI to Capture the Future The combination of ASP.NET Core with AI brings us a universe of creative solution options. Developers can construct ground-breaking applications that push the limits of what is possible in the web development space by experimenting with cutting-edge AI technologies like computer vision, natural language generation, and reinforcement learning.

ASP.NET Core emerges as a potent platform for harnessing the potential of AI as the need for smart and data-driven apps grows. With its strong ecosystem, top-notch performance, and smooth integration with Microsoft’s AI products, ASP.NET Core enables developers to fully utilize AI and create cutting-edge solutions that improve user experiences and corporate success.


This article offers a thorough overview of the amazing possibilities that arise when you combine the strength of ASP.NET Core with the revolutionary potential of artificial intelligence, regardless of your experience level as an ASP.NET Core developer. By utilizing the combination of ASP.NET Core and AI, you can remain ahead of the curve and embrace the future of intelligent online development.

0 0 votes
Article Rating
Notify of
Inline Feedbacks
View all comments